Rabbit Pyrogen Analysis Service

Pyrogen testing defines a process used by drug manufacturers to determine the limitation of an acceptable level of febrile reaction in the patient to the administration. The most commonly used form of pyrogen test is to inject drugs into rabbits intravenously and measure the rise in temperature of rabbits. Typically, pyrogenic substances include microbes or their metabolites. Vaccines and other injectable drugs must be confirmed to be pyrogen free according to regulatory requirements of 21CFR, USP<151>, and EP.

The process of pyrogen testing typically involves several rabbits at a time within a 10-minute time, and drug is injected into ear veins of rabbits. The dosage for each rabbit depends on body weight, age, and gender. Lastly animals' rectal temperatures are recorded every 30 minutes until three hours later, if a fever does not develop, the solution is judged to be from toxins.

Advantages:

  • It can be replicated and demonstrate the production of fever in humans
  • Detects all kinds of injectable pyrogen unlike LAL test

Disavantages:

  • Time consuming
  • Expensive procedure
  • It is pass/fail test than assay
  • It cannot be used to test certain drugs that depresses the fever
  • Tolerance to certain class of drugs and biological variation can develop in rabbits
